#4c57b5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c57b5 is composed of 29.8% red, 34.1% green and 71%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58% cyan, 51.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 233.7 degrees, a saturation of 41.5% and a lightness of 50.4%. #4c57b5 color hex could be obtained by blending #98aeff with #00006b.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#4c57b5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f3f3f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c57b5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7d7d84 is the less saturated color, while #0821f9 is the most saturated one.
